摘要: 问题描述:调用水晶报表时报错,错误信息为无效索引。 (异常来自 HRESULT:0x8002000B (DISP_E_BADINDEX))问题出现的代码位置:SetDataSource问题解决办法:检查报表用到的字段是否包含在对应的Dataset中,如果没有则会提示上面的错误问题解决过程:1、根据代码判断是水晶报表的问题,但是使用其它报表文件不报错,因此可以初步判定不是水晶报表的BUG,而是报表文件的问题;2、根据第1步,判断是报表文件的问题,于是将重建报表模板参照报错报表,但是依然报错;3、根据第2步,判断是报表文件内容有错,于是删除所有数据库字段项报错,但是依然报错;4、根据第3步,检查传 阅读全文
posted @ 2013-02-22 15:42 云海之上 阅读(10726) 评论(0) 推荐(0) 编辑